Treatment SummaryGlucagon is a hormone made up of 29 amino acids that is used to slow down the movement of food through the digestive system or to raise low blood sugar levels. It works by activating receptors in the liver, which then triggers the breakdown of glycogen and the release of glucose into the bloodstream. It was approved by the FDA in 1960 and is used as a diagnostic aid in certain radiological exams.

How Baqsimi Affects PatientsGlucagon is used as a test to slow down the movement of the digestive system and to treat dangerously low blood sugar levels. It works by activating certain receptors in the liver, which causes the body to release glucose and raise blood sugar. The effects of glucagon are short-lived, but can lead to high blood sugar levels in diabetic patients.
How Baqsimi works in the bodyGlucagon binds to its receptor and triggers a chain reaction in the body. Adenylate cyclase is activated, which increases the amount of cyclic AMP. Protein kinase A is also activated, which breaks down glycogen. Glucagon also relaxes the muscles of the stomach, duodenum, small bowel and colon.

Baqsimi Toxicity & Overdose RiskSymptoms of glucagon overdose include nausea, vomiting, slowed digestion, high blood pressure and heart rate, and low levels of potassium in the blood. Blood pressure can be brought under control through the administration of phentolamine. Treatment of overdose is mainly focused on treating the nausea, vomiting, and low potassium levels. The toxic dose for glucagon has been found to be 300mg/kg in mice and 38.6mg/kg in rats.
